BREAKING: Supreme Court affirms Jigawa’s Deputy Governor Namadi APC gubernatorial candidate

The Supreme Court’s affirmation of the current Deputy Governor, Umar Namadi, as the legitimate candidate on Friday put an end to the protracted legal battle over the All Progressives Congress, APC’s, governorship ticket in Jigawa State.

The primary election held on May 26 that resulted in Namadi being declared the winner was upheld by the supreme court in a unanimous decision written by Justice Kudirat Kekere-Ekun.

The appeal filed by former House Minority Leader Farouk Adamu Aliyu was completely dismissed in the ruling issued by Justice Ibrahim Saulawa on behalf of the court.

The five justices of the court who heard the case unanimously agreed that it lacked merit and substance.

Namadi, through his counsel, Prince Lateef Olasunkanmi Fagbemi, SAN, had won the legal battle at the Federal High Court in Dutse as well as at the Court of Appeal in Kano.
